Starred review from December 15, 2012
Isn't it bad enough that Antigone Preston is named for a heroine in a Greek tragedy? Did her life have to resemble one as well? Immediately after her father's untimely death, Antigone discovers her mother is trying to marry her off to the very wealthy and ancient Lord Aldridge. Antigone can't understand why the ever-so-refined and aristocratic Aldridge would want to marry a notorious hoyden such as herself, but she agrees to go along with her mother's matchmaking scheme long enough for her sister, Cassandra, to find a suitable husband of her own. Unfortunately, at the ball celebrating her engagement, Antigone punches out a gentleman she is dancing with when he refuses to heed her warnings and keep his hands to himself. The resulting scandal nearly derails her engagement to Lord Aldridge, and Antigone is socially censored by everyone, with the exception of Commander William Jellicoe, who thinks she is the first truly interesting woman he has met. In the second installment in her Reckless Brides series, Essex tempers her graceful writing with tart wit, while the swoonworthy chemistry she creates between her refreshingly outspoken heroine and wonderfully honorable hero is perfection.(Reprinted with permission of Booklist, copyright 2012, American Library Association.)
